REV. DAVID J. PORTERFIELD, C.S.C.
June 13, 1942 – November 1, 2025
NOTRE DAME, Ind. – Rev. David Joel Porterfield, C.S.C., 83, died at Holy Cross House, Notre Dame, Ind. on November 1, 2025 after a short illness.
Fr. Porterfield, C.S.C. was born in Mt. Vernon, Ohio on June 13, 1942 to Thomas and Mary (Durbin) Porterfield and is the third of nine children. After graduating from St. Vincent de Paul High School in Mt. Vernon, Ohio in 1960, he entered Saint Joseph Hall at University of Notre Dame to begin studies for the priesthood. During his novice year, 1961-1962, in Jordan, Minn., he decided to leave the Holy Cross Community for his senior year and worked at the firehouse on Notre Dame's campus while earning his bachelor's degree in Philosophy in 1965. From 1965 through 1975, he worked as a high school English teacher and coach at Notre Dame High School for Boys in Niles, Ill. before returning to seminary studies and completing his M. Div degree in 1978 from the University of Notre Dame. He professed final vows on September 15, 1978 and was ordained a Holy Cross priest on April 21, 1979. In 1981, he completed an M.A. in English at DePaul University in Chicago, Ill.
After ordination in 1979, Fr. Porterfield assisted at the University of Notre Dame and Sacred Heart Parish in Notre Dame, Ind. until 1986. In 1986, he assisted at Casa Santa Cruz in Phoenix, Ariz. before studying at the Mexican American Cultural Institute in San Antonio, Tex. in 1988. From 1989-1991, he served both at Holy Cross Parish and St. Stephen Parish in South Bend, Ind., before being assigned pastor at St. Stanislaus Parish in South Bend, Ind. until 2001.
Beginning in the early 1990s, Fr. Porterfield served as a volunteer Chaplain for the South Bend Police and Fire Departments for over two decades. From 2001-2003, he served as pastor at St. Casimir/St. Stephen Parish, before serving as administrator at St. Casimir/St. Adalbert Parish until 2004. From 2004-2006, he served as Assistant Superior at Holy Cross House in Notre Dame, Ind., before serving as Superior at Our Lady of Fatima House in Notre Dame, Ind. from 2006-2012. From 2012-2017, he served as Chaplain for the Sisters of the Holy Cross at St.
Mary's Convent in Notre Dame, Ind., before retiring at Our Lady of Fatima House beginning in 2017.
Preceding Fr. Porterfield in death are his parents, sisters Patricia Gresko and Margaret Penkhus, and brothers Thomas, Edward, and Bradford Porterfield. He is survived by sisters Karen Drabick and Mary Stoner, brother Jon Porterfield and many beloved nieces and nephews.
